合文是古文字中十分常见的文字形式,它是文字发展尚不成熟的产物,在甲骨文以及其他古文字如纳西东巴文中都大量存在。随着文字制度的不断完善,合文有其发展、演变及消亡的过程,这一问题历来是学者争论的焦点,而合文与形声字、早期复音词的关系也一直没有定论。若能从甲骨文合文与纳西东巴文合文两者比较出发,探索出一条合文发展演变的规律,是十分有意义的。
